Frequently Asked Questions

Why is it important to hire a local Half Moon Bay real estate attorney for a coastal property purchase?

A local attorney understands specific coastal regulations like the California Coastal Act, Half Moon Bay's Local Coastal Program (LCP), and potential issues with coastal development permits, bluff erosion, and tsunami zones. They can navigate the unique restrictions and environmental reviews that are critical for properties along the San Mateo County coastline.

What specific services do Half Moon Bay real estate attorneys provide for agricultural land transactions?

They assist with reviewing and drafting agreements for farm purchases, leases, and easements, ensuring compliance with California's Williamson Act (land conservation contracts) which is common in the area. They also handle water rights issues, zoning for agricultural use, and any existing land use restrictions that are prevalent in Half Moon Bay's rural and farming sectors.

How can a Half Moon Bay attorney help with a title issue related to an older, historic property?

Many properties in Half Moon Bay have complex histories, including old subdivisions, unrecorded easements, or boundary disputes. A local attorney can conduct a thorough title review, resolve discrepancies found in San Mateo County records, and help clear title issues that are common with historic homes, ensuring a clean transfer.

What should I expect to pay for a real estate attorney's services on a standard residential closing in Half Moon Bay?

Fees vary but often range from a flat fee of $1,500 to $3,500+ for a typical residential transaction, depending on complexity. This is in addition to standard closing costs. Given California's high property values and Half Moon Bay's unique coastal and rural property issues, investing in thorough legal review is highly recommended to avoid future liabilities.

When is a real estate attorney necessary for a dispute with the City of Half Moon Bay over a building permit or zoning?

An attorney is crucial if you receive a notice of violation, are denied a permit for a coastal development, or face zoning issues related to ADUs, setbacks, or view ordinances. They can represent you in appeals before the Planning Commission or City Council and are familiar with the city's specific municipal code and general plan requirements.
